Main Facts: The "Me-Too Parity" Trap in AI Search

The digital marketing landscape faces a quiet crisis. Organizations worldwide have enthusiastically embraced generative artificial intelligence to scale content production, optimizing web pages for visibility in Google Search and AI-driven answer engines. Yet, a troubling trend has emerged: despite following industry best practices—analyzing competitor citations, auditing topical gaps, and publishing comprehensive articles—many of these newly minted pages are failing to index or rank.

An investigation into Google Search Console for a major enterprise client recently revealed that a batch of AI-enhanced pages was permanently stuck in the dreaded “Crawled – currently not indexed” status. The problem was not technical; it was structural. An information-gain evaluation revealed that the new content offered virtually nothing beyond what was already published elsewhere.

This phenomenon, dubbed “me-too parity,” occurs when content tools successfully identify what competitors are writing and replicate it efficiently. While the resulting pages are comprehensive and well-organized, they act as near-mirror reflections of existing top-performing content. In the era of LLM-driven search engines, achieving content parity is no longer enough. Without genuine information gain, algorithms bypass these pages in favor of sources that provide actual analytical depth, first-party data, or unique operational insights.

Supporting Data: The Mechanics of Information Gain vs. Topical Coverage

Traditional SEO tools measure topical coverage—the presence of specific keywords, semantic concepts, and subheadings on a page. Modern AI search engines, however, evaluate information gain: the introduction of new, non-redundant facts that alter or enrich the user’s understanding of a topic.

To illustrate the limits of topical coverage, consider a common complex query used in consumer travel: "What is the best all-inclusive, family-friendly, beachfront resort in Cancun?"

An automated content workflow treats this as a collection of keywords requiring mentions of beaches, kids’ clubs, and unlimited dining. However, a consumer—or an LLM attempting to make a purchase decision—is looking for resolution of criteria, not a marketing label.

Recent audits of high-end resort pages highlight this discrepancy:

  • The "All-Inclusive" Ambiguity: While marketing copy enthusiastically sells the promise of an all-inclusive stay, granular details are often buried or missing. One resort’s fine print reveals that non-motorized water sports are included, but its surfing simulator requires private time-slot fees. Another resort leaves consumers guessing whether premium restaurants or airport transfers are covered.
  • The "Family-Friendly" Vacuum: A dedicated teen program page might use appealing descriptors like "freedom," "exploration," and "energetic staff." Yet, for a parent evaluating safety and suitability, critical operational data is missing: Are activities supervised? What are the exact hours? Can teenagers leave the property independently?

When enterprise websites provide broad claims without operational evidence, they achieve topical parity while failing to solve the user’s decision criteria. Consequently, search engines look elsewhere—often to community forums like Reddit or consumer review sites—where real users supply the missing operational details.


Official Responses and Industry Perspectives

Search engine optimization experts and technical analysts have increasingly warned that AI-assisted workflows are creating a feedback loop where the web essentially eats its own tail.

"If every input into the workflow comes from information already published, the resulting content is constrained by the existing information environment," notes industry analyst Marie Haynes in recent Search Engine Journal insights regarding information-gain prompts. "We can reorganize it, clarify it, combine multiple sources, and make it more comprehensive, but we haven’t necessarily introduced anything new."

Major search engine guidelines continue to emphasize E-E-A-T (Experience, Expertise, Authoritativeness, and Trustworthiness). Industry executives point out that while generative tools can identify what questions people are asking via query fan-out analyses, they cannot manufacture institutional experience.

When enterprise teams review their own long-form guides—such as technical glossaries on machine learning or corporate whitepapers—they frequently find that the content could be published by any competitor simply by changing the company logo. This lack of proprietary connection signals to algorithms that the page offers no unique value.


Implications: Building a Validated, Knowledge-Driven Content Workflow

The realization that content parity is a dead end has profound implications for digital marketers, content strategists, and enterprise organizations.

1. Moving from Content Gaps to Decision Gaps

Marketers must stop treating content gaps as mere lists of missing subheadings. Instead, they must map out qualification gaps:

  • What is the core customer decision?
  • What specific criteria must be evaluated?
  • What evidence is required to prove that criteria are met?

2. Transitioning from Generation to Knowledge Acquisition

Because AI cannot manufacture organizational facts, content creation must shift from a writing task to a knowledge-acquisition task. When a gap is identified, the answer often lies outside the public web. Organizations must look inward:

  • Reviewing customer service tickets and call center transcripts.
  • Analyzing internal CRM notes, product documentation, and employee surveys.
  • Consulting internal subject-matter experts (SMEs).

3. A New Validated Content Workstream

Forward-thinking teams are restructuring their content pipelines to ensure every piece of content introduces true information gain. A validated workflow follows this sequence:

Conclusion

Artificial intelligence has dramatically reduced the cost of transforming knowledge into content, making scaling easier than ever. However, it has not eliminated the fundamental requirement that the knowledge must exist somewhere.

As search algorithms become increasingly sophisticated at filtering out redundant summaries, the competitive advantage in digital marketing is moving upstream. Success no longer belongs to the team that publishes the most pages the fastest; it belongs to the organization that digs deepest, uncovers proprietary operational insights, and solves the customer’s decision-making dilemmas with absolute clarity.
